Why it scores 49
TOMBSTONE BEEF RANCHERO PIZZA earns a FoodScore of 49 out of 100, primarily due to its classification as an ultra-processed food (NOVA 4), which incurs a significant 10-point penalty. Despite this, the product receives bonuses for its protein content, providing 10.1g per 100g, and for certain micronutrients, specifically calcium, iron, and Vitamin A, which collectively add 6 points. However, the presence of 4.3g of saturated fat per 100g leads to a 2-point penalty, and its sodium content of 402.9mg per 100g results in a 1-point deduction. The ingredient list includes textured vegetable protein and hydrolyzed corn protein, indicating a reliance on processed protein sources rather than whole foods. While the product contains 0g of added sugar, which is a positive aspect, its overall composition, including ingredients like enriched wheat flour and various flavorings, contributes to its ultra-processed status. Compared to a generic dairy product, which typically has a simpler ingredient list and lower processing, this TOMBSTONE pizza presents a more complex nutritional profile with higher sodium and saturated fat.

Things to keep in mind
This TOMBSTONE pizza contains several common allergens, including wheat, milk, and soy, which are listed in the ingredients. Individuals with allergies or sensitivities to these ingredients should avoid this product. The ingredient list also includes modified corn starch and maltodextrin, which are common food additives. While generally recognized as safe, some individuals with digestive sensitivities might experience discomfort. The product's sodium content of 402.88mg per 100g is relatively high; individuals monitoring their sodium intake, such as those with hypertension, should consume this product in moderation and be mindful of other sodium sources in their diet. The presence of partially hydrogenated soybean and cottonseed oil as part of the grill flavor indicates a source of trans fats, although the label states 0g trans fat per 100g, trace amounts may still be present.

What is 'textured vegetable protein' in this pizza?
Textured vegetable protein (TVP) is a processed food ingredient made from soy protein concentrate. It's used in this pizza to extend the beef content and add protein. While it contributes to the overall protein, it is a highly processed ingredient, which aligns with the product's NOVA 4 classification.
